Bug Description

Ubuntu 9.10 Alpha, up-to-date. Network Manager cannot connect to my AP. Due to security considerations, my AP does not broadcast its ID. 8.04, 8.10 and 9.04 are all fine with it, the first time I connect to it via the menu "Connect to Hidden Wireless Network...", then it will automatically reconnect to it upon boot up. 9.10 won't connect to it automatically 9 out of 10 times. I can only use the menu.
